Job Summary

Assembler I is responsible for fabricating component parts or assembling the finished product according to the customer's specifications. Secures and maintains correct component parts and supplies required for the operation.

Responsibilities
  • Completes work area setup
  • Fits parts together in accordance with prescribed instructions and quality standards
  • Operates hand tools as required to complete the assembly process
  • Stacks completed products in accordance with established procedures; if required may cover, label, and band components
  • Ensures work area is safe, clean and organized, and that equipment is safe to operate
  • Completes pre-shift startup equipment inspection checklist and reports any problems or concerns
  • Maintains a clean and orderly work environment
  • Maintains production records as required
  • Checks materials and finished products to ensure they are compliant with standards
  • Performs duties consistent with established safety and quality procedures, rules, and standards
  • Participates in safety, CI, and other programs and meetings
  • Performs other duties as assigned
Qualifications
  • High school diploma/GED preferred but not required
  • No minimum experience required; 6 months manufacturing and assembling experience preferred
  • Working knowledge of basic math preferred
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
